Mr. Timothy M. Kelly A Message From The Superintendent… June 24, 2010
Dear Parents & Guardians: The highlight of the 2009-2010 School Year occurred last evening. Our valedictorian and salutatorian gave heartfelt reflections on SMSD and their future aspirations. I. King Jordan, past president of Gallaudet University addressed our graduates and SMSD community. He provided encouragement, optimism and sage advice to all. Dr. Jordan spent an entire day on our campus before graduation speaking to students and staff. Dr. Jordan was impressed with our friendly students, family atmosphere, and our staffs’ sincere interest in the well-being of our children. At our last staff meeting in June, Sr. Virginia Young, former SMSD High School Principal and past Board of Trustees Vice President thanked the entire staff for their devotion and dedication to St. Mary’s. She commented on the positive community atmosphere at our school. Special recognition was given to our retiring staff members. I expressed appreciation to the retiring staff for their many years of service and their loyalty to our great school. I continue to travel to Albany monthly to meet with the 4201 Schools Association. As of this writing, the Governor’s proposed budget has not passed. However, we do expect to be on the budget with a percentage cut. This cut is not currently expected to impact your child’s educational plan.
